Ingredient Notes for Cream Cheese Caramel Apple Dip
- Cream Cheese: Three room temperature packages of cream cheese.
- Brown Sugar: Use a light brown sugar for this dip.
- Caramel Dip: One container of refrigerated caramel dip such as Marzetti’s.
- Toffee Bits: Try using Heath English toffee bits or even make your own.

How to Make Caramel Cream Cheese Apple Dip
These are the basic steps for making caramel dip for apples recipe. Please refer to the recipe card below for more detailed instructions and nutrition information.
STEP 1: MIX
First, in a large mixing bowl, combine cream cheese and brown sugar until thoroughly combined.
STEP 2: SPREAD
Then spread cheese mixture onto a large serving platter with a rimmed edge and next pour caramel dip on top of the cream cheese and spread it until it completely covers the cheese.
STEP 3: TOP
Finally, top with an even coating of Heath bits. Serve with apple slices or your favorite cookies or crackers.
Prep and Storage Tips for Homemade Caramel Apple Dip
HOW TO MAKE THIS RECIPE AHEAD OF TIME
There is no need to make this caramel apple dip ahead of time. Truly, it only takes minutes to make. However, you can cut your apple slices in advance and keep them in an airtight container.
HOW TO STORE THIS GREAT RECIPE
Store the leftover caramel apple dip in an airtight container or wrap well with plastic wrap. The caramel dip will last for up to four days.
HOW TO FREEZE THIS CREAMY DIPS RECIPE
Cream cheese or other dairy products do not typically freeze well and freezing is not recommended for quality purposes.

Use a fat free cream cheese for the caramel apple dip and also use a brown sugar alternative such as Swerve. A sugar free caramel sauce can also be used for this lower sugar options recipe.
Of course, try using mini chocolate chips, caramel nibs or coated chocolate candies to top this cream cheese dip.
Indeed, this recipe can be cut in half or thirds for a smaller recipe or you can double this recipe if you prefer.
The best way to prevent browning is to soak the cut fruit in a saltwater solution for a few minutes, then drain and store until ready to use. The mild salt flavor can be rinsed off with tap water before serving. See more here.
Really and juicy apple that you like such as granny smith apples, pink ladies or other sliced apples you have on hand. These great options for caramel apples.

Apple with Caramel Dip
Equipment
Ingredients
- 24 ounces cream cheese, softened, 3 eight ounce packages
- ½ cup brown sugar
- 13 ounces caramel dip, I used Marzetti’s
- 8 ounce Heath English Toffee bits
Instructions
- In a large mixing bowl, combine cream cheese and brown sugar until thoroughly combined.
- Spread cheese mixture onto a large serving platter with a rimmed edge.
- Pour caramel dip on top of the cream cheese and spread it until it completely covers the cheese.
- Top with an even coating of Heath bits
